>SQLCODE -20054
>Abs(-20054) = 20054
>Prepend SQ and the message id is SQ20054
>
>However, if memory serves data in SQLERRM
>is delimited with x'FF' not fixed length

No delimiter but it can only store 70 bytes...

>and RTVMSG needs fixed length so you need
>some way of knowing how long the message
>data should be.

SQLERL holds the length of the data supplied in SQLERM.  If it's zero, it
means 'ignore SQLERM.'
